The marble lions of delos.
The terrace of the lions was dedicated to apollo by the people of naxos shortly before 600 bce.
Moreover these lions were a famous gift to that island of delos from naxos which dominated commerce in the cyclades during the 8 th and 7 th centuries bc.

The lions of delos once graced the famous terrace of the lions on the sacred island of delos greece.
One of the missing lions now overlooks the arsenal in venice italy having been removed from delos in the 17th century.
